> The reasons it beats all the other devices for me are;
> 
> 1) Always on wifi - because it mostly in the dock wifi is always on -
> other devices like the PSP, PDA etc constantly lose the connection when
> idle - it takes a few seconds to log on and drives me mad when i just
> want to flick tracks but have wait.
> 
> 3) Start up time - with say my PSP, i not only had to switch it on, log
> on to the network, but i also had to load the web browser. With the SBC
> it's just there - i grab it and its ready to use before my eyes even
> get chance to focus on it.

100% with you on that.  I have used my Nintendo DS Browser to control
the Squeezebox a few times, and it was painful for both of the reasons
you specify there.  You run into #3 when you start, but even after
everything is loaded, you run into #1; after it times out you have to
not only get back on the network but then refresh the page!

Note that even though those were dealbreakers for the most part, it WAS
fun to use the DS to control the music.  It actually looked good and was
quite operational, but only while it was a live connection.
